Murchison Defiba Upgrades Its Container Terminal To A ‘Smart Port' With Solutions From Zebra

Argentinian port company increases operational efficiency by digitalizing workflows

Zebra Technologies Corporation, an innovator at the front line of business with solutions and partners that deliver a performance edge, today announced that Murchison Defiba deployed a Zebra mobile computing solution to improve operational visibility and efficiency, while reducing extra costs related to human errors.

Murchison Defiba is one of the most traditional port facilities in Argentina with 120 years in operation. It has the most important car terminal in the country and works in various sectors such as mining, fishing and automotive. Prior to implement mobile computing solutions, the company had three critical pain points to be solved to offer a better experience to their customers: lack of operational visibility, no access to real-time data and long response times.

“With Zebra solutions, we gained agility and efficiency in our business operations. By accessing real-time information related to the tracking of our containers and cargo, we are better able to fill our clients’ needs to receive data about their orders and inventory as fast as they want,” said Elias Canievsky, Murchison Defiba General Manager. “Our field workers are empowered to capture valuable insights and detect abnormalities inside our business operations to react and make timely decisions.”

The port company implemented Zebra TC2x series mobile computers to capture and share operational data across the port terminals that can be accessed online by workers and customers wherever and whenever they need. The ruggedness of Zebra’s mobile devices plus its storage capacity, long-lasting battery, wireless platform and Zebra’s extended Android lifecycle allows Murchison Defiba’s field workers to meet customers’ expectations with the ability to move around the port terminal during their work shift without being attached to one operational spot.

Murchison Defiba worked together with Rendel IT, a Zebra PartnerConnect Independent Software Vendor, who designed a web and mobile app solution to replace paper worksheets and enable customers to consult their order status online.

“Murchison Defiba needed a solution that provided visibility and seamless communication between different business systems,” said Sebastián Rendelstein, IT Director at Rendel. “Using the solution from Zebra Technologies, we have automated our information exchange, eliminating the manual loading of data from one system to another.”

The design of Zebra mobile computers and the easy integration of Rendel IT software allowed Murchison Defiba to scale the solution across its business and transform its container terminal into a smart port.
